About the role

 

 

Position Summary
The Analyst Flight Ops Safety & Pilot ASAP supports Flight Operations compliance with JetBlue Safety Management System (SMS) policies, procedures, and risk controls. The Analyst Flight Ops Safety & Pilot ASAP will be responsible for the administration of Flight Operations Safety data and reports. The Analyst Flight Ops Safety & Pilot ASAP monitors and reports on the implementation of strategies, initiatives, and best practices, as directed by the Manager, Flight Operations Safety & SMS/Pilot ASAP, and will play a role in incident investigations and subsequent mitigation strategies. 
Essential Responsibilities
•    Manages Flight Operations Safety related data in internal databases 
•    Monitors and reports on implementation of programs and procedures to mitigate crewmember and aircraft incidents, as well as regulatory violations
•    Conduct risk assessment of potential operational hazards 
•    Develop mitigation controls of identified hazards
•    Supports the change management process for changes occurring within Flight Operations and external teams
•    Serves as a liaison between Flight Operations and teams within Corporate Safety 
•    Ensures communication flow of information from Flight Operations Safety between Flight Operations Programs and JetBlue University College of Flight Operations
•    Supports ground event investigations
•    Analyzes data from events, self-assessments, inspections, and audits to identify trends and recommend corrective actions
•    Supports root cause analysis and corrective action development to improve operational safety performance 
•    Assists in the administration of the Pilot Aviation Safety Action Program at the direction of the Manager, Flight Operations Safety & SMS/Pilot ASAP
•    Additional duties to assist/facilitate essential responsibilities of the Manager, Flight Operations Safety & SMS/Pilot ASAP 
•    Collect information to facilitate event investigation and root cause analysis. Investigatory efforts will include, but not be limited to, conducting crewmember interviews, soliciting and reviewing written statements/reports, and researching technical reports and documents
•    Ensure adherence to all Safety and Security regulations
•    Other duties as assigned by the Manager, Flight Operations Safety & SMS/Pilot ASAP
